All of us who were at the workshop experienced a unique harmonica extravaganza. Jason was in fine form for 5 hours of harmonica instruction, discussion, storytelling, philosophizing, and marvelous examples of playing. You name it and he covered it, beginning with basic 12 bar structure and ending "round midnight" with an explanation of his rig.

There is no way to cover 5 hours worth of material on this blog but in outline form, here goes:

Code:
/ / is the marking for one bar usually 4 beats
2 draw note
4+ blow note
3b single bent
3bb 2 step bend
2+__5+ is a chord (block holes 3 and 4)

12 Bar Blues Structure


2nd position:

2 / 2 / 2 / 2
4+ / 4+ / 2 / 2
4 / 4+ / 2 / 2


2nd position "harmony" or 12 bars on one hole

3 / 3 / 3 / 3
3b / 3b / 3 / 3
3bb/ 3b / 3 / 3


3rd position

4 / 4 / 4 / 4
2 / 2 / 4 / 4
6 / 6+ or 2/ 4 / 4
2+5+

the 2+5+ is an alternative chord to be played over 9th bar (usually the V chord)


Pentatonic and Blues Scales


Cross Harp Pentatonic

2 3b 4+ 4 5 6+


Cross Harp Blues Scale

2 3b 4+ 4b 4 5 6+ notice that the difference is only the bent 4


1st Position Pentatonic

4+ 4overblow 5 6+ 6overblow 7


3rd Position Pentatonic

4 5 6 + 6 7+ 8 1b 2bb 3bbb 4overblow


Ladder Playing

6+
5
4
4+
3b
2

start somewhere and go up one, then down two,etc.
